Taylor Swift Wedding Dress details have finally been confirmed after weeks of speculation, with the singer choosing a custom Dior creation designed by Jonathan Anderson for her wedding to NFL star Travis Kelce.

A representative for Swift confirmed that Anderson, the creative director of Dior, designed the bridal gown. The announcement ended widespread speculation over which luxury fashion house created one of the year’s most anticipated wedding dresses.

Although Dior confirmed the designer, no official photographs of the gown have been released.

The commission marks a major milestone for Anderson, who joined Dior last year to lead the French fashion house’s creative direction. Fashion industry experts view the project as one of his most high-profile assignments to date.

The custom gown also represents Anderson’s first couture wedding dress designed for a world-famous celebrity, according to Swift’s representative.

Industry observers believe the choice strengthens Dior’s position in luxury bridal fashion. It also rewards Dior Chief Executive Delphine Arnault, who played a key role in bringing Anderson to the brand.

Swift’s decision surprised many fashion watchers. Several expected her to wear Ralph Lauren because of the brand’s American heritage and its connection to the couple’s engagement photographs. Others predicted Schiaparelli or Vivienne Westwood, citing Swift’s previous red-carpet appearances in their designs.

However, Dior remained largely absent from most public predictions before the official confirmation.

Interestingly, this is the first time Swift has publicly chosen a design created by Anderson for Dior. Previously, she wore a Dior outfit designed by Anderson’s predecessor, Maria Grazia Chiuri, at the 2024 MTV Video Music Awards. More recently, she has also carried several Dior handbags.

The statement also noted that Anderson has created couture wedding dresses for private clients in the past. However, Swift’s gown marks his first bridal design for a celebrity of global stature.

Earlier this year, Anderson concluded his debut Dior couture show with a dramatic bridal look featuring hundreds of translucent petals. Many fashion critics now view that runway finale as an early glimpse of his vision for modern couture bridalwear.

Fashion experts expect Swift’s wedding gown to influence bridal trends worldwide once official images become available. Given the singer’s global influence, designers anticipate strong demand for dresses inspired by her Dior creation.
